The Engel drawer fridge SB30G is built, as usual, with the finest materials and components, a steel frame and stainless steel rails and the famous and most reliable Sawafuji swing compressor. 2 fans and clever ventilation conducts guarantee a perfect cooling.

The drawer fridge comes with an LED light, and the cooling unit can be installed up to 1,5m away from the fridge, offering endless possibilities of mounting.

DATA SHEET
Type Fridge or freezer
Capacity (L) 30
Capacity fridge (L) 30
Capacity freezer (L) 30
Ext. Dimensions (mm) 440x250x716mm
Int. dimensions (mm) 340x170x475mm
Voltage (V) 12/24V
Material Steel, stainless steel and plastic
Colour Black
Front Finish Black
Weight (Kg) 19
Temperature range +8 to -8ºC
Power consumption (12v) 32W
